Shocking. That’s the only word that comes to mind when seeing the video of Todd Blair, 45, gunned down by armed police storming his home on a no-knock raid in Utah last September. Blair, no doubt surprised by the sound of yelling and having his door kicked in, emerges from an interior doorway holding a golf club over his head. Before Blair can react, Sgt. Troy Burnett shoots him three times and Blair slumps to the floor dead.

No “drop the weapon,” no “get down on the ground,” just bang!, bang!, bang! It’s a chilling scene that’s over before it started, and all the police found was a small amount of marijuana and an empty vial alleged to have contained other drugs.
